The EE is the Equipment Exchange, or the for sale boards.

You need to go into your User CP (control panel) on the left side list under the header "Networking" click on "Group Memberships".

You'll see a list on the middle page of the various locked groups. Click on the "Join Group" bullet on the right side for the Equipment Exchange Usergroup (or whatever group you want to join) and hit the Join button at the bottom.

A mod will then confirm it and you can browse the EE.





To the OP, you actually may be able to fix that with some epoxy... Get a high strength steel epoxy (Canadian tire has it) or high strength JB Weld or something. You can use some thin cardboard (non corrugated) to shape the outside, and use a Dremel tool to grind the inside.

I would suggest a fiber re-enforced epoxy like a short-strand fiberglass re-enforced Bondo, since it has more tensile strength and shock resistance than a non fiber re-enforced epoxy.
